Our room was beautifully decorated and tastefully furnished, with an extremely comfortable super-king size bed. The full English breakfast was one of the best hotel breakfasts we’ve ever had, anywhere! The host/manager/owner, Chris, was very friendly and helpful.
We stayed in room 5, which has an en suite ‘wet room’. This room is particularly designed for the benefit of the disabled guest, with an open shower, low sink, raised toilet and lots of grab-rails. Unfortunately the only thing missing was a seat/stool/chair in the shower. However, when I casually mentioned this omission on checkout, it transpired that there is actually a choice if 3 different stools available, however Chris had forgotten to mention this when we checked in! The moral of this story - if you’re re staying in room 5 and need a disabled stool for the shower, ask for one!

We booked the accessible room for two nights and can honestly say it is the best accessible room we’ve ever had. The wet room was enormous, exceptionally clean and my husband had no problems with access at all. The room itself was huge , immaculately presented and well laid out. It was so nice to be able to move about easily and still have room to sit and relax on the sofa or one of the armchairs . Christine was very welcoming and nothing was too much trouble for her or her staff. We ate in both nights and also breakfast. All meals were presented well and very tasty- the beer battered onion rings were very light and moreish !
